    Comments Thread For: David Benavidez vs. Ronald Gavril - Training Camp Notes

    LAS VEGAS Fight Week is here for the six boxers competing in this Friday's SHOWTIME BOXING: SPECIAL EDITION telecast, headlined by unbeaten rising star David Benavidez and contender Ronald Gavril who will battle for the vacant WBC Super Middleweight World Championship live on SHOWTIME (10:05 p.m. ET/PT) from The Joint at Hard Rock Hotel & Casino, Las Vegas.
